Herbicide tests
Amongst the large number of plots that ANTEDIS has to offer for performing
tests, a certain number have been specifically selected for the weeds
that they comprise. Thus, our technicians can test herbicides
under natural infestation conditions in all of the regions where we
are involved.
Furthermore, we also offer a weed sowing service.
The experience of the ANTEDIS employees gives them a great expertise in
this technique, which nevertheless remains tricky to implement. The steps
in weed sowing for product assessment are as follows:
| Choice
of weeds, according to the experiment's objectives, from the 154
available species.
Soil
preparation and sowing according to the species used.
Laying
of a water and air permeable cover to increase the temperature and
maintain humidity levels.
Watering.
Removal
of the cover on emergence.
Testing. |

Seed treatment tests
Our drill equipment, either conventional (Hégé
80) or precision (Hégé
95 and Baural),
enables us to perform this type of experimentation on all species.
